Does Medicare provide a free ReliOn glucose meter?

By Forinfos - 24/10/2025 - 0 comments

Medicare does not provide a free ReliOn glucose meter, but it is covered under Medicare Part B. The glucose meter is considered durable medical equipment, or DME, under Medicare Part B.

Along with the ReliOn glucose meter, Medicare Part B covers blood sugar test strips for the meter, blood sugar testing monitors, insulin, lancet devices and lancets, glucose control solutions, and therapeutic shoes or inserts. The ReliOn glucose meter allows diabetics to test their blood sugar level more frequently with only a small amount of blood. The meter is available through local pharmacies and grocery stores. Medicare provides a complete list of where the meter is available by entering a ZIP code on its website.
